.NET Core vs Artboard Studio: The Verdict

⚡ Summary:

.NET Core: .NET Core is an open-source, cross-platform framework for building modern, cloud-enabled apps using C#, F#, and ASP.NET. It allows developers to create web apps, services, libraries and console apps that run on Windows, Linux and macOS.

Artboard Studio: Artboard Studio is a graphic design and prototyping tool used to create user interfaces and website mockups. It has a simple drag-and-drop interface to design responsive layouts across multiple devices.

Key Features Comparison

.NET Core
.NET Core Features
  • Cross-platform - runs on Windows, Linux and macOS
  • Open source and community-focused
  • Backwards compatibility with .NET Framework
  • Built-in dependency injection
  • Lightweight and high performance
  • Flexible deployment options
Artboard Studio
Artboard Studio Features
  • Drag-and-drop interface
  • Responsive design tools
  • Prototyping capabilities
  • Collaboration features
  • Libraries of UI elements and templates
  • Version control
  • Integrations with other design tools

Pros & Cons Analysis

.NET Core
.NET Core

Pros

  • Cross-platform support
  • Open source
  • High performance
  • Lightweight and modular architecture
  • Active community and ecosystem

Cons

  • Less mature than .NET Framework
  • Limited Windows-only API support
  • Steeper learning curve than .NET Framework
Artboard Studio
Artboard Studio

Pros

  • Intuitive and easy to use
  • Great for rapid prototyping
  • Design systems help maintain consistency
  • Real-time collaboration
  • Affordable pricing

Cons

  • Limited animation capabilities
  • Not as full-featured as some other design tools
  • Occasional bugs and performance issues
